Canadian double NEIPA, shared at Bart's blind geuze tasting and bottle sharing event in Bruges. Snow white, mousy, creamy, open ring of foam on a cloudy yellow blonde beer with vaguely greenish tinge. Dank and sultry aroma of overripe mango, hot olive oil, diesel, fresh cilantro leaves, sweet white wine, purple gooseberry jam, maracuja, sweet apples, yellow kiwi, dough, flour. Fruity, dense and tropical onset, lychee, guava and starfruit impressions, soft carbonation, velvety and bit creamy, bit powdery mouthfeel; doughy malt sweet 'soil' underneath a wave of dank, tropical hop fruitiness, lots of mango, lychee and passionfruit with a sharper, bright citric edge. Remains very sultry and tropical till the end, where that powdery aspect lingers a bit. Very well done for this style.

(650ml Dec 12, 2016 bottling, care of my girl phyllomedusa) ~6 wks old at drinking. Pours opaque dark gold with burnt orange tinge and a big, dense eggshell head that fades slowly with lots of lace. Aroma of loads of orange and white grapefruit peel with orange pulp, mango, lychee, flowers, a touch leafy, clean lightly sweet malts with a hint of oats (though apparently an illusion). Flavour is semi dry from the start, orange peel, underripe mango, a sort of tropical cocktail bitters character, orange cordial, lightly sweet pale malt, barest hint of caramelization, fading into loads of hop oils, citrus peels, persistent bitterness that’s subtle but builds. Quite full body with rather soft carbonation, no alcohol. Bloody lovely nose and feel, even at less than maximum freshness. A really excellent DIPA that drinks as easily as a modern IPA.
